I want an EBR, but I live in Los Angeles...

Are AR-15's legal in CA? I see them at the range quite often so there must be some sort of loophole or something.

How do people in CA get an Evil Black Rifle?

And to be clear, if you have a pistol grip then you need a fixed magazine. Fixed means removable with a tool. Thats where bullet buttons come in.
If you use a magaman grip to eliminate the PG then no need for the fixed mag.
